The ingredients needed to cook Pork Belly and Kimchi Stir Fry:
- Provide 200 g Pork belly (thin sliced)
- Take 200 g Kimchi
- Use 1/2 Onion (thin sliced)
- You need 1 tablespoon Korean Chili Powder
- You need 1 teaspoon Sesami Oil
- You need 1 tablespoon Soy Sauce
- Get 1 tablespoon Sake or Dry White Wine
Steps to make Pork Belly and Kimchi Stir Fry:
- Marinate the pork belly and kimchi with 1 tablespoon and 1 chili powder about 30 minutes.
- Thinly Slice the onion.
- Heat oil in a medium high heat, stir fry marinated pork belly and kimchi for 3 minutes.
- Add the onion and spring onion and stir fry another 3-5minutes until onion is soften and browned.
- Sprinkle with small cut chive or spring onion and serve.
Different brands of kimchi differs in taste and saltiness, so season this dish to taste accordingly. Add pork belly and stir fry until cooked on the surface.
